Flower Walk 4 May 2005

 

 
 

Martyn Stead leads flower walks on the first Wednesday of the summer months - May, June, July and August. The walks start at 7pm from the car park. Seven people attended. The weather was sunny. Martyn Stead lead the walk with Jonathon Barrit recording.

One new species found (small flowered crainsbill)

One new sub-species found: ivy-leaved speedwell (lucorum)

Car Park Area

  • 1. Common Whitlow Grass
  • 2. Sticky Mouse-Ear
  • 3. Dandelion
  • 4. Wall Speedwell
  • 5. Daisy
  • 6. Hawthorn
  • 7. Rowan

Path To Bachelors Bridge

  • 8. Bluebell
  • 9. Black Horehound
  • 10. Herb Bennet
  • 11. Hogweed
  • 12. Stinging Nettle
  • 13. Garlic Mustard
  • 14. Cow Parsley
  • 15. Lesser Celandine
  • 16. Ivy-Leaved Speedwell (Sub. Species Lucorum)
  • 17. Red Campion
  • 18. Yellow Flag
  • 19. Cleavers

Bachelors Bridge Area

  • 20. Fools Watercress
  • 21. Small Flowered Crains Bill (New)
  • 22. Shepherds Purse
  • 23. Crack Willow
  • 24. White Bryony
  • 25. Ransoms Red

Shale Path To Malcolms Scrape

  • 26. Marsh Marigold
  • 27. Orange Balsalm
  • 28. Bugle Malcolms Scrape
  • 29. Pendulous Sedge
  • 30. Soft Rush
  • 31. Rigid Hornwort

The Everglades

  • 32. Lesser Duckweed
  • 33. Cuckoo Flower
  • 34. Thyme-Leaved Speedwell
  • 35. Creeping Buttercup
  • 36. Horsetail

Red Shale Path To The Main Pond

  • 37. Russian Comfrey
  • 38. Meadow Buttercup

Main Pond

  • 39. Hard Rush
